The Redstone Counter is a block that would accept any 2 digit integer parameter and will have an input (in the front) and output (in the back). The input will accept a redstone signal and the output will send a redstone signal. The output will not send a redstone signal UNTIL the amount of redstone pulses specified in the block parameters has been recieved in the input.
I would also like to employ a 3rd and 4th signal if possible. The 3rd signal will be accepted from the left side, and when a signal is received the block's counter state resets, (for example, if you set the block's parameters to for instance 12, if you had already received 3 pulses and needed 9 more pulses to output a signal, the parameters would stay the same, but the amount of pulses needed would reset back to the full amount.)
The 4th signal would be accepted from the right side, this would allow the block's parameters to be changed all by counting the amount of redstone pulses that are being received through the right side (for example, if the parameter was set to 12 initially, and a pulse came through by the 4th signal, the block's counter state will reset, and the parameter will start counting, in this instance, it will go to 1 since only 1 pulse was received from the 4th signal.
